North and Easterly winds have blown the past coulple days up high in the terrain. Horse tails blowing south and west were spotted over much of the Sierra ridgeline yesterday. Though most exposed southwest aspects are stripped of snow from previous storms. There are sheltered zones on all aspects where recent wind loading has occured and slab formation and avalanches are possible. Uniform patterns on the surface, density changes underfoot and hollow feeling with step pressure is a good indicator of possible wind slab.
